21xrx.com
2024-06-03 01:54:43 Monday
登录
文章检索 我的文章 写文章
使用FFmpeg进行视频锐化
2023-09-28 16:19:10 深夜i     --     --
FFmpeg 视频 锐化 处理 编码

FFmpeg是一款功能强大的开源多媒体处理工具,可以处理视频、音频和图像等多种格式的文件。其中一个常见的应用是视频编辑和处理,包括视频锐化。通过使用FFmpeg的一些特定功能和过滤器,我们可以提高视频的清晰度和品质。

首先,我们需要确保已经安装了FFmpeg并设置了环境变量。安装FFmpeg的过程可能因操作系统而异,但可以在其官方网站上找到详细的安装说明。一旦FFmpeg安装完成,我们就可以开始使用它进行视频锐化了。

要在视频中应用锐化效果,我们需要使用FFmpeg的unsharp过滤器。此过滤器可以增加图像的对比度,并使图像中的边缘更加清晰。以下是一个使用FFmpeg进行视频锐化的示例命令:


ffmpeg -i input.mp4 -vf unsharp=luma_msize_x=3:luma_msize_y=3:luma_amount=5:chroma_msize_x=3:chroma_msize_y=3:chroma_amount=5 output.mp4

在上述命令中,我们使用了unsharp过滤器,并为亮度(luma)和色度(chroma)分别指定了一些参数。luma_msize_x和luma_msize_y参数控制了亮度平滑的水平和垂直距离,luma_amount参数调整了亮度处理的强度。类似地,chroma_msize_x、chroma_msize_y和chroma_amount参数也控制了对色度的处理。通过调整这些参数,我们可以根据视频的情况来优化锐化效果。

在应用了上述命令后,FFmpeg将会对输入视频进行锐化,并将结果保存为output.mp4文件。您可以根据需要调整输出文件的类型和名称。

需要注意的是,视频锐化是一项计算密集型的任务,可能需要一些时间来完成。根据输入视频的大小和计算机的性能,处理时间可能会有所不同。如果需要处理大型视频文件,建议选择强大的计算机或者将任务分解成几个部分以提高处理效率。

除了unsharp过滤器之外,FFmpeg还提供了其他许多过滤器和效果,可以用于视频的调整和增强。通过研究和实践,我们可以利用这些工具来提高视频的质量和呈现效果。

综上所述,在使用FFmpeg进行视频锐化时,我们需要安装并配置好FFmpeg,然后使用unsharp过滤器以及其他适当的参数来实现所需的效果。通过深入研究和实践,我们可以发现FFmpeg的潜力,进而创造出更好的视频编辑和处理结果。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复